Together At Last Poem by Shannan Williams Schreiner

Together At Last



Separated by distance
Two lovers find
Hope through words of passion
Love and devotion
They would rather be together
In person holding each other
But for now their voices
Are doing the loving
And the words that flow
Across the page
Is all they have to get them through
Until one day they can be face to face
And get lost in a much needed embrace
They long for one another
To touch and to hold
Loving each other
Watch their love unfold
Get lost in the whirlwind
Of magical desire
Passion igniting
Setting them on fire
Yearning, longing for the other
They finally come together
